In India, USAID IGP funding through 2012 enabled Habitat for Humanity to launch a Housing Microfinance Technical Assistance Center for southern India, where less than one percent of microfinance portfolios target housing needs. This program will provide advisory services and peer learning exchanges to the microfinance sector and will focus on initial pilots with CapStone Finance and Growing Opportunity.

For an example of the depth and quality of HFH-funded research in India, please review the study conducted in Chennai by the Centre for Micro Finance at the Institute for Financial Management and Research in “A Report on Low Income Housing in India: Challenges and Opportunities for Microfinance.
